v1.3.3 (#303)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Closes #298 
Closes #301 
Closes #302 

- adds support for multiple blog post authors
- improves citation error logging
- adds status badges to first time setup workflow to add it to user
readmes

## 1.3.3 - 2025-01-25

### Changed

- Citation process logging enhancements.

### Added

- Add support for multiple authors in blog posts.
- Add GitHub Actions workflow status badges to readme.
